Output e351996aa7950990f0be8c436c60da09364e9f488aa9a01c5106dbb63b467836:1

value
52491304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61cf30a1578a94e18ecdce90175e3a2024ffe3c4 OP_EQUAL
address
MGpKyrBAYupX1qSCMVPFzgtTDoUqavrQ7c
transaction
e351996aa7950990f0be8c436c60da09364e9f488aa9a01c5106dbb63b467836
spent
true